Plumbing Relocation Cost Range in Parker, CO
Typical low-high price ranges for plumbing relocation projects in Parker, CO, vary depending on the scope and complexity. The following provides an overview of common project types and their estimated costs.
$2,500 - $7,500: Basic relocation of existing plumbing lines within the same property section.
$5,000 - $15,000: More extensive relocations involving new piping, fixtures, or moving plumbing to different areas.
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Bathroom Remodel |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Kitchen Relocation | $4,000 - $12,000 |
| Adding a New Bathroom | $10,000 - $20,000 |
| Moving Main Line |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Outdoor Plumbing | $2,500 - $7,000 |
| Fixture Replacement | $1,000 - $3,500 |
| Emergency Repairs | $1,500 - $5,000 |
What Affects the Cost of Plumbing Relocation
Understanding the factors that influence plumbing relocation costs can help in planning and budgeting for a project in Parker, CO. Several elements contribute to the overall expense, depending on the specific requirements and conditions of each job.
- Materials used: The type and quality of pipes, fittings, and other materials can impact costs, especially if specialized or high-end products are selected.
- Size and scope of the project: The extent of piping that needs to be moved or replaced influences labor and material costs.
- Labor complexity: Factors such as existing infrastructure, accessibility, and the need for specialized techniques can affect labor time and costs.
- Permitting requirements: Local regulations in Parker, CO, may necessitate permits that add to overall expenses and timeline.
- Additional services or extras: Features like rerouting for new fixtures, upgrading related systems, or addressing unforeseen issues can increase project costs.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or relocation (e.g., small bathroom) |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Moderate relocation (e.g., kitchen or multiple fixtures) | $5,000 - $12,000 |
| Major relocation (e.g., entire home or extensive re-routing) | $12,000 - $25,000 |
| Scope involving new trenching or excavation | $8,000 - $20,000 |
